‘Wound is opened up again’ after exam features controversial Charlie Hebdo cover: Muslim community leader Manitoba education department redacted exam section that included caricature of Muhammad, made test optional

June 4, 2025 Unlisted Author  

(CBC) A Muslim community leader in Winnipeg says she was shocked and disappointed to see a controversial magazine cover with a caricature of the Prophet Muhammad included as part of a case study in a provincial Manitoba Grade 12 exam last week.

The province’s education department has now redacted that section of the French-immersion exam, and made the exam — which was intended as a standardized provincial test — optional for students, after the province’s largest school division raised concerns about it.

“This exam is just another piece, another layer, that has been added to the suffering we thought we were all behind,” said Shahina Siddiqui, the executive director of the Manitoba-based Islamic Social Services Association.
